Output 644333e1375931aff03b1c4de5914b869ba937c21b1c1c74d8989d57371b3949:0

value
1406767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6fc6c4608acffd9f5a07d6d40379b6ba0bcb750 OP_EQUAL
address
3KqA7BP1fjLKqtfi7Ln5LxyZHcsz75LmxW
transaction
644333e1375931aff03b1c4de5914b869ba937c21b1c1c74d8989d57371b3949
spent
true